Transaction 330eb3c590399a300bb0d7c91690e6c79f76b3e899ee77a0678939f831c2431a

block
0d1f2a9f5607f76991962f09629ba52b10d3b1b1ac10f913e50e5301033834a1

1 Input

18 Outputs